What is a Tee?
A tee fitting, often referred to as just a “tee,” is a type of pipe fitting that has three openings. It typically forms a “T” shape and allows for the branching of flows. The main part of the tee connects to the primary pipeline, while the other two ends are dedicated to connecting additional pipes at a right angle. This geometry facilitates effective redirection and distribution of fluids or gases in various directions.
Types of Tees
There are generally two main types of tees equal tees and unequal tees.
1. Equal Tees These have all three outlets of the same diameter, making them ideal for applications requiring the same bore size for all connections. They are most commonly used in simple pipe arrangements where fluid distribution is required evenly.
2. Unequal Tees In contrast, unequal tees have one main pipe size and two different-sized outlets. They are typically employed in situations where a smaller branch is diverting flow from a larger main line. This type of tee allows for the efficient transition of materials from a larger pipe into smaller piping systems without losing pressure or flow rate.
Applications of Tees in Various Industries
Tees are widely used across a plethora of industries, including plumbing, oil and gas, wastewater management, and HVAC systems. For instance, in plumbing applications, tees are essential for connecting water supply pipes to fixtures and appliances, ensuring proper distribution throughout a building. In the oil and gas sector, tees facilitate the regulation of flow from extraction points to processing facilities, playing a pivotal role in efficiency and safety.
Water treatment plants utilize tees for directing flows to various treatment processes, and HVAC systems employ them to manage air distribution effectively through ductwork. The versatility of tees makes them indispensable in any piping system.
